Elsie's Milkman Game
1963
Designed by (Uncredited)
Published by Smith-Edwards Co.
This game was manufactured as a promotional item for Bordens Dairy Object of the game is to unload/deliver the contents of their delivery truck to residences or the Supermarket and be the first to return to the Dairy. Each player takes 1 Truck card and places small product cards representing assorted dairy products in their respective spaces. Colored pawns represent the trucks as they move about the board making deliveries. Dice rolls determine movement. Each residence has symbols representing a delivery request. Landing exactly on a doorstep allows for product delivery and once all products have been delivered to that residence the order can not be duplicated. Any player may unload at the supermarket. Players must observe street direction arrows and may only go in the direction or directions indicated. There are also special instruction cards that effect game play.
